Sorry to tell you all but I have the dreaded S**ts. Started a 1ish. Got mindee of 2 till 530 and mindee of 3 till 330. Gotta do school run with all of them to get my boy. Also have my DD of 2.

Do I have to close for however many hours. Do i need to contact parents now? Please help

Blaze
11-05-2009, 12:56 PM
Depends...if you can manage you can have them till the end of the day...if not you need to arrage collection asap...& yes technically you should close for the next 48 hrs...or if you feel you can manage offer parents the choice...hope you feel better soon!
